Output 0123b72380c5960f3a73f9011b670680f8dbb121a55c84e54c430f35865efe76:4

value
19900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f346ff285147599cc80136549a7ea9a311685a71 OP_EQUALVERIFY OP_CHECKSIG
address
1PBLFZ3yo8XYw6gNE3nvksvxyQ4c1Yyap2
transaction
0123b72380c5960f3a73f9011b670680f8dbb121a55c84e54c430f35865efe76
spent
true